Canada and Japan push for energy controls at summit

Prime Minister Clark and Premier Ohira agreed the summit should pursue concrete oil conservation and new energy sources. Canada opposes a Europe wide five year oil import freeze but backs IEAs five percent cut this year. Officials warn of a 1981 85 oil and gas output drop, with no rationing planned despite price moves to spur conservation.

Beer strike hits Alberta as Molson teams walk out

Alberta beer supply faces disruption as Molson Alberta Breweries in Edmonton join a strike that could cut 95 percent of provincial beer. Liquor stores in Medicine Hat restrict purchases to two cases per customer amid fears of shortages.

Downtown traffic study sinks civic square plan

A traffic study released Tuesday urges keeping the 500 block of First Street open and proposes a one way street grid in downtown. It favors a river road First Street couplet with a pedestrian network for the civic square and sets timelines through 1983 and beyond.

City and club settle use of new golf clubhouse

City and Medicine Hat Golf and Country Club reach a six month city control and one month exclusive club use agreement for the new golf clubhouse. Mayor Milt Reinhardt says the deal, ratified at a closed council meeting, awaits golf club directors approval.

Syria Israel clash over Lebanon leaves air combat claims split

Israeli and Syrian warplanes fought over southern Lebanon with Israel saying five MiG-21s were shot down while Syria reported four of its planes hit and two Israeli jets downed. PLO claimed two Israeli jets brought down. a Beirut rancher reported one jet down near Kfar Beirut.

Food shortage fears sweep across the United States

Growing shortages spread from the East to the plains as California growers dump crops due to trucker blockades. Meatpackers cut staff in the Midwest while consumers rush to buy groceries. Officials warn of an impending emergency as fuel and transport constraints bite nationwide.

Stores Eliminate 1.5 L Bottles After Explosions

Local retailers including OK Economy and Canada Safeway will stop selling 1.5 litre soft drink bottles after a Waterloo incident where a bottle exploded and cut a shopper. Industry officials warn of potential summer shortages and jobs loss without replacement packaging.

Mayor refuses to discuss terminal plans amid relocation clash

Mayor Milt Reinhardt said he has no time to meet provincial officials over a new air terminal, arguing the blueprints are drawn and the proposal to move the airport was not given a fair hearing. Deputy minister Bob Cronkhite defended the process and outlined potential edits to plans with the city.
